## Tuning

Customer dedupe in Fernbrook Merge is mostly a knobs game. Plugin authors can override the match threshold, blocking window, and candidate cap — but go easy, because loose thresholds merge people who merely share a last name, and tight ones leave obvious duplicates untouched. Start with the defaults, run the sample set from the `fixtures` folder, and adjust one constant at a time. The values we ship with are below.

tuning constants:
CAPS = {
    "briath": 149,
    "julox": 827,
    "jorix": 1023,
}

QUARTERLY PLANNING NOTE — Finance Team

Marketing budget is cut 18% for Q2. Paid media for the Orvano launch drops entirely; events spend halves. Reallocate savings: 60% to the Calder warehouse retrofit, 40% to reserves. Agency retainer with Lunemark Creative ends at contract term — do not renew. Headcount unaffected this round. Finance to rebaseline forecasts by the 15th and flag any committed spend we cannot unwind. Petra Oslund signs off variances above threshold.

The confidential note on the broader plan is appended below.

internal memo for tagef-hadup: Gross margin on Ulaath came in at 15 percent against a plan of 5 percent. Only 7 of the 120 pilot accounts renewed Ulaath, so a churn review is set for October 15.

Subject: On-call handover — LiftSim dispatch simulator

Handing over LiftSim on-call. The dispatch simulator has been stable except for one recurring issue: the peak-traffic scenario occasionally deadlocks when two virtual cars claim the same hall call. I've documented the workaround (restart the scenario runner, not the whole service) in the ops notes. Please preserve any deadlock logs before restarting — the simulation team needs them. Questions about the deadlock investigation should go to the simulation leads.

escalation mailbox, bagef-bagag: oliax.drumir.jorath@crelvolabs.test

Subject: Turnstile counter patch rolling out tonight

Team — the Gatefield turnstile counter at Marrow Park stadium was double-counting re-entries when the optical sensor rebounded. Tonight's release debounces pulses within 400ms and adds a daily reconciliation job against gate logs. No config changes needed on-site. For troubleshooting after rollout, reference the build token below.

pipeline stamp: htk4_66df